Pitt's defense:

..............Without Troy With Troy

Record 11-8 (.579) 64-26 (.711)

Points allowed 17.8 PPG 16.7 PPG

Rush yards allowed 124.7 YPG 92.5 YPG

Pass yards allowed 229.9 YPG 201.4 YPG

Total yards allowed 354.6 YPG 293.9 YPG

Turnovers forced 1.3 PG 1.5 PG
